Output 8625152846d1337ffd92cba0c559280e10830ea03e6f18e68d6ef4f77fb1088f:0

value
10104452240
script pubkey
OP_0 OP_PUSHBYTES_20 2b94303227c30a1ae355f03651ba5f54da07e014
address
tb1q9w2rqv38cv9p4c647qm9rwjl2ndq0cq523e55y
transaction
8625152846d1337ffd92cba0c559280e10830ea03e6f18e68d6ef4f77fb1088f
confirmations
80960
spent
true